“Shagufta is an Arabic name meaning 'blooming' or 'flourishing'. It signifies beauty and growth, like a blooming flower.”
Shagufta is an Arabic name meaning 'blooming' or 'flourishing'. It signifies beauty and growth, like a blooming flower.
Use our Father-Match algorithm to find sibling names that harmonise perfectly.
Try Father-Match →